作 者:付自军[1] 赵捍东[1] 曹红松[1] 严会霞[1]
出 处:《弹箭与制导学报》2009年第3期235-237,244,共4页Journal of Projectiles,Rockets,Missiles and Guidance
摘 要:为了保证利用智能雷群对某区域进行较长时间的有效封锁,须对智能雷群目标分配问题进行优化,以减小智能雷群整体的电量耗损和实现智能雷群内部的良好通信。文中对智能雷群探测区、杀伤区和目标易损性进行了确定,详细分析了目标分配的约束条件(空间约束条件、时间约束条件和物质约束条件),并且在综合考虑各种优选准则的前提下,建立了组合目标函数对目标分配进行优化;优化分配结果比较合理。该模型已在仿真模型系统中得到应用。In order to ensure intelligent landmine group's effective blockage for one region for longer time, it is necesong to optimize target distribution of intelligent landmine group. The optimization can reduce power consumption of intelligent landmine group and achieve fluent internal communication within intelligent landmine group. The detection zone and damage zone of intelligent landmine group and targets' vulnerability were confirmed, constraints of target distribution (of space constraint, time constraint and material constraint) were anlyzed in detail. The combination target function which optimizes targets' distribution was established considering things various priority principle. The result of the optimized distribution is reasonable. This model has been applied to simulation model system.
